When it comes to censoring what is posted on the forum, from curse words to pornography, to even threads that tell everyone someone is leaving and that you have just an absolutely horrible forum.

Where is the line as far as censorship goes? Do you allow curse words, some "adult" language or conversations that kids probably should not be looking at? Do you feel as if it's your responsibility as a forum owner to ensure teens are not subjected to that kind of content?

It depends on the forum. If I were running a general forum, I would keep censorship to a minimum if it's needed at all. I would simply require members to be of age to enter r18 /adult sections.

For my own forum, I prefer to keep things professional. I'm not above criticism and leave those posts/ threads publicly visible (touch wood I don't have to remove one in the future).
 
Our forum is PG13, but we decided not to place censors on curse words. The rules state that swearing is allowed within reason. If someone drops an f-bomb or a shit here and there, no one is going to say anything. If every post and every sentence is filled with profanities, then there are going to be words from a mod.

I did however use xenforo's build in censor to switch out the c**t word for... carrot. Hilarity ensued. A couple of trolls were not happy at all and cried over it. Tough, because some things are unnecessary.
